ROASTED GARLIC CRANBERRY CREAM CHEESE SPREAD
Lightly sweet and savoury with a delicate but addicting flavor. The original recipe called for currants and almonds, but since I didn't have either, I came up with this winning variation. Prep time doesn't include soaking the cranberries or refrigeration.
Provided by Marla Swoffer
Categories Spreads
Time 5m
Yield 1 cup
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Macerate, i.e.soften, the cranberries by soaking in water (or rum to add a touch of flavor) for 20-30 minutes.
- Microwaving briefly might also work.
- Bring the cream cheese to room temperature (leave out or microwave 30-60 seconds) unless it's whipped.
- Make garlic into paste (squeeze out of skins and mash) Mix garlic paste and cranberries into cream cheese.
- Add salt and pepper to taste (those who prefer sweet to savory may also want to add a teaspoon of sugar or another sweetener).
- Refrigerate for at least two hours.
- Serve with crackers or in tea sandwiches.

CRANBERRY GOAT CHEESE SPREAD
This is a different type of spread recipe if you're a fan of goat cheese. The flavor of the cheese is mellowed out a little by all the other flavors. The tangy vinaigrette is a perfect complement to the goat cheese and cream cheese. Tart cranberries and nutty pine nuts in each bite are little bits of yumminess. At room...
Provided by Sher Bird
Categories Appetizers
Time 15m
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- 1. Toast the pine nuts. Place on a sheet of aluminum foil and roast in a toaster oven or regular oven at 300 F for about 2 minutes, just until nicely golden brown. Remove.
- 2. Place toasted pine nuts and all other ingredients into a food processor. Process until mostly smooth.
- 3. Place in a pretty serving dish. Serve immediately or refrigerate (which will thicken spread somewhat).
- 4. Serve with crackers, Triscuits, slices of cocktail bread, Melba toast, or cut up veggies of your choice.

CRANBERRY-TOPPED THREE-CHEESE SPREAD
Juicy, tart cranberries complement a delicious spread made with three types of tasty cheese.
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ens
Categories Appetizer
Time 2h15m
Yield 32
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- In medium bowl, beat all ingredients except cranberry sauce, almonds and crackers with electric mixer on medium-low speed until smooth.
- Line 2-cup mold with plastic wrap. Spoon cheese mixture into mold. Cover and refrigerate until firm, at least 2 hours but no longer than 2 days.
- When ready to serve, turn mold upside down onto serving plate and remove plastic wrap. Spoon cranberry sauce over mold; sprinkle with almonds. Serve with crackers.
